About the Role: Job Title: Account Manager Location: Noida, Uttar Pradesh, India Work Model: Hybrid (On-site presence required) Required Skills: Solid spectroscopy knowledge and familiarity with IR, Raman, and GC/MS technologies to confidently position and sell spectral database products. An opportunity has arisen for a self-motivated Channel Account Manager to join our Wiley Science Solutions team, driving sales with key accounts for the Spectra database within the analytical sciences areas across India, the Middle East, and Asia-Pacific (excluding Japan and Korea), including Greater China (China, Taiwan, and Hong Kong). Primary responsibilities include managing strategic account relationships and developing solutions from across the Wiley portfolio of science solutions to support our direct and channel sales partners in achieving scientific work objectives. How will you make an impact?    Acquiring new customers, building, and managing strong relationships with clients Drive strategic account growth with major instrument manufacturers and government programs Develop strong internal relationships with key stakeholders such as products & technology. Demonstrated ability to achieve sales targets and deliver profitable sales growth Emphasis on closing/winning new business to drive revenue growth Strong understanding of chemistry and spectroscopy concepts, software solutions, and channel sales. Channel sales experience a plus (Resellers and OEMs) Strong government bid and proposal experience is a plus Effective communication skills, ability to communicate in English (Verbal and written) CRM management Must be able to work in a cross-functional, global team to influence regional and global account outcomes. Provide market and key account plans to management and key stakeholders Travel to meet with prospects/customers (30% min) About you We are seeking a skilled, motivated, and results-driven Channel Account Manager based in India to manage and grow our portfolio of Spectral Database solutions in the Middle East and Asia-Pacific (excluding Japan and Korea), as well as in Greater China (China, Taiwan, and Hong Kong). You will have a strong track record in sales, excellent presentation, communication, and relationship-building skills, a sound understanding of mass spectrometry and spectral data, and how analytical scientists use these tools in their daily work. You will need to demonstrate proven account management experience, ideally within the mass spectrometry/analytical sciences area. Experience with IR, Raman, NMR, GC/MS, and LC/MS instrument brands is favourable, but not essential. What we are looking for:  B.S. Degree in Chemistry/Sciences Minimum of 5 years’ experience in successfully managing key accounts Lab experiences running IR, Raman, GC/MS, and LC/MS instrumentation A high level of accountability to achieve growth Proven track record of handling complex selling situations Ability to maintain and build business relationships Skilled negotiator and communicator Excellent presentation skills Time management and the ability to work autonomously.
